In this situation, can you drive through the pedestrian crossing without reducing speed?

Description

Art. 26 para. 1 in conjunction with art. 3 para. 1 of the Road Traffic Act (Journal of Laws of 2012, item 1137)
Explanation

Correct answer: No

A driver approaching a pedestrian crossing is obliged to exercise special caution and reduce speed so as not to endanger pedestrians. As seen in the video, pedestrians are already on the crossing, which obliges the driver to stop and give them right of way. Driving through without reducing speed would be extremely dangerous and a flagrant violation of the provisions of Art. 26 para. 1 of the Road Traffic Act.
